r
ryan Review of Cutrubus Freeway Mazda
0 stars, came in for oil change and mechanic left ...
0 stars, came in for oil change and mechanic left drain plug loose. Dealership didn't take responsibility. Don't buy or service vehicles at this location. Very shady operation. If recommend signature Mazda
Comments: